Warning Signs You Need Moisture Detection Services
Catching moisture issues early can save you money and prevent bigger problems down the line. Here are some warning signs to look out for: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
If you notice a persistent musty smell in your home, it could be a sign of hidden moisture. This can lead to mold growth and structural damage if left unchecked.
Water Spots on Your Ceiling
Water spots on your ceiling can be a sign of a leaky roof or poor ventilation. Ignoring these issues can lead to costly repairs and even safety hazards.
Warped or Discolored Flooring
Warped or discolored flooring can be a sign of hidden moisture. This can lead to structural damage and even collapse if left unchecked.
Mold Growth on Walls or Ceilings
Mold growth on walls or ceilings is a clear sign of moisture issues. This can lead to health problems and even safety hazards if left unchecked.
Unexplained Puddles or Water Damage
Unexplained puddles or water damage can be a sign of hidden moisture issues. This can lead to costly repairs and even safety hazards if left unchecked.
Increased Humidity or Condensation
Increased humidity or condensation can be a sign of hidden moisture issues. This can lead to mold growth and structural damage if left unchecked.

Moisture Detection Services Cost in Carrollton, TX
The cost of moisture detection services can vary depending on the severity and scope of the issue. Here are some estimated price ranges for different services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Moisture detection inspection | $100 – $500 | Severity and scope of issue, size of affected area. |
| Moisture detection equipment rental | $50 – $200 | Duration of rental, type of equipment needed. |
| Repair and prevention services | $500 – $2,500 | Severity and scope of issue, materials and labor needed. |
| Mold remediation services | $1,000 – $5,000 | Severity and scope of issue, materials and labor needed. |
| Water damage repair services | $1,500 – $10,000 | Severity and scope of issue, materials and labor needed. |
| Moisture prevention and maintenance services | $200 – $1,000 | Frequency and scope of services, materials and labor needed. |
